Abstract
An identification assembly is provided having a tag assembly and a bracket assembly, the tag assembly comprising a front plate rotatably fixed to a tag body. In accordance with embodiments, the front plate has two identification surfaces and the tag body has one identification surface, and the tag assembly is configured to removably receive the bracket assembly.

[0035] Many pet owners desire to equip their pet with identifying and pertinent information regarding the pet's name, the owners' information, any relevant health information about the animal, and other important information useful in case of an emergency. In addition, many municipalities require animals that walk on public property to display municipal pet license numbers and proof of vaccinations. The result is that often an owner must equip their pet's collar with multiple identification tags. These tags can be cumbersome to the animal and generate a nuisance jingling sound when the animal moves about. In addition to causing noise, when more than one tag is present on an animal's collar, the tags rub and bang into one another which over time causes a degradation of legibility of the information presented on them. Moreover, pet owners often seek to provide fashionable accessories for their pets, and some owners enjoy changing out their pet's accessories frequently. Thus, accessories that are both capable of conveying information and have interchangeable features are desirable.
[0036] The present disclosure is thus directed to an animal identification assembly that advantageously stores all necessary and desired animal information without the undesired jingling and degradation of information and, also allows the owner to swap out the band portion of the assembly as frequently as desired.
[0037] The identification assemblies of the present disclosure have a tag assembly having a plurality of surfaces capable of displaying information. The tag assembly is constructed and arranged such that each of the surfaces do not contact one another and thus the degradation of information displayed on each of the surfaces resulting from contact with the other surfaces is avoided. Moreover, because the surfaces do not contact each other, the tag assembly is silent.

[0042] In some embodiments, identification surfaces 10, 40, and 50 may be engravable surfaces, enamel surfaces capable of displaying identification information, or identification surfaces 10, 40, and 50 may display information by being affixed with an information-containing label or by any other method capable of displaying information. One identification surface might display information in a different manner than another identification surface in the same identification assembly 2000. For example, an identification assembly may have an identification surface 10 engraved with an animal's name and may have an identification surface 50 affixed with a label displaying the animal's current medications. In a preferred embodiment, identification surfaces 10, 40, and 50 are engravable surfaces.

[0050] In another embodiment, a collar assembly is provided having a band and identification assembly. A band of flexible material, such as woven nylon or cotton fabric webbing may be connected to the identification assemblies disclosed herein and be worn by an animal. The collar portion may be replaced as desired. The collar may, for example, be replaced to provide fashionable variations to pet owners, or may simply be replaced when a given collar begins to show signs of wear. The collar may be replaced to accommodate an animal as it grows. Alternatively, the collar may have features that enable it to be adjusted to accommodate changes in pet size.
